Short And Curly Emo Hairstyle

Hairstyles for medium curls are loose, easy, and full of body that naturally falls into place. A styling product is typically needed to keep the hair in place and style. Due to their curved nature and soft appearance to the eye, curls have a smooth appearance. The medium-curly black emo hairstyle is an excellent choice for those who want to embrace their natural curls and show off their edgy side.

This is a short and thick hairstyle, cut to achieve different lengths all over the head. This style is ideal for thin hair because it adds volume. This hairstyle has short layers at the back and longer layers at the front. In addition, the sides are also left long to balance out the top layer cut shorter at the crown area. This hairstyle is ideal for round, square, oval, and diamond-shaped faces. It makes you appear younger because it helps emphasize your natural features like your cheeks, forehead, and neckline. The brilliant color work in this hairstyle adds plenty of contrast, as well as the smoothed bangs to complement the curls through the back and sides. This funky hairstyle is perfect for those looking for a "loud" hairstyle.

This is a popular and cute hairstyle that works well on curly hair. Define the curls with mousse, then use a round brush to blow dry your hair. Once completely dry, take some lacquer and scrunch it into your hair. Tease the roots of your hair to give it more volume

step 1

Apply styling mousse to damp hair, using your palm as a measuring guide, and evenly distribute it along the hair shaft. Styling mousse will add hold and can help achieve better results.


step 2

Tip your head upside down and move the diffuser up to the ends, motioning the diffuser to the scalp in circular movements. Make sure the blow-dryer speed is on low and try not to completely dry the hair off. Leaving a little bit of moisture will allow the hair to dry naturally.


step 3

A medium radial brush is used on medium to long hair types to smooth out wavy or curly hair textures or to add body to straight hair. When selecting a radial brush, always use one with a pure bristle as this will not tear or damage the hair.


step 4

When blow-drying your bangs forward, clip your hair back leaving only your bangs out. Position your bangs evenly in your brush, taking the hair in a forward direction. Blow-dry from roots to ends, keeping the tension consistent, and evenly distribute heat over the whole section of hair that you are working on. Repeat until the hair is dry. This will stop any frizz that may occur.


step 5

Pick up a small selection of hair from your mid section no bigger than your tail comb. Place your comb at the roots and then comb up and down until the hair is standing up by itself. Continue to the crown and finish at the sides. Repeat this step if you require more volume.


step 6

Lacquer is great for strong hold. A small amount is all that is required to finish and should be applied from an arms length distance to the entire style.
